The Importance of Sleep for Academic Success
Achieving academic success isn’t just about diligent studying and comprehensive knowledge of subjects—it’s also about letting your brain recharge and consolidate what you’ve learned. This is where sleep comes in as a powerful ally in education. Adequate sleep enhances memory by allowing your brain to process and store new information, a phenomenon known as memory consolidation. During deep sleep phases, the brain strengthens the neural connections that form memories, making it easier to retrieve information when needed.
Moreover, sleep deprivation can significantly impair cognitive functions like attention span, verbal creativity, and problem-solving skills. If you’re running on just a few hours of sleep, the likelihood of grasping complex concepts or performing logical reasoning during an exam drops considerably. In essence, sleep acts as a foundation upon which your cognitive capabilities rest.
A well-rested student is more likely to maintain focus, process information accurately, and exhibit a better overall academic performance. This realization should prompt an essential shift in how students view sleep—not as a secondary concern to their studies but as a non-negotiable aspect of their educational journey.
How Lack of Sleep Affects Cognitive Performance
Understanding the impact of sleep deprivation on cognitive performance is crucial for students aiming to optimize their academic endeavors. Lack of sleep disrupts various mental processes, negatively affecting concentration, reasoning abilities, and overall mental acuity. This results in diminished cognitive functioning, heightening the likelihood of making errors and omissions in academic tasks.
Sleep deprivation is closely linked with reduced attention spans and slower reaction times. For students, this means they might miss vital pieces of information during lectures or while reading, directly impacting comprehension and retention. Furthermore, the ability to multitask efficiently declines, making it challenging to complete assignments or prepare for exams effectively.
Social and emotional dimensions are equally important. Chronic sleep deprivation can lead to increased irritability and stress, disrupting social interactions and team-based projects often required in educational settings. This diminished emotional regulation can exacerbate feelings of anxiety, creating a vicious cycle of stress and sleeplessness. A balanced sleep routine is pivotal for maintaining optimal cognitive health and social well-being, directly influencing educational outcomes.
Creating a Sleep-Friendly Study Schedule
The first step to combining effective study habits with sleep hygiene for students is crafting a study schedule that incorporates periods of rest and activity evenly. A well-structured schedule reduces stress and improves time management by allowing students to complete tasks without the need to compromise sleep.
One approach to creating a sleep-friendly study schedule is to identify the most productive times of day. Some find early mornings most beneficial, while others thrive in the evening. Align your study periods with these high-energy times, ensuring a winding-down period before bed.
Here are some strategies to assist in forming an efficient study schedule:
- Break tasks into manageable parts: Avoid cramming by planning daily study goals and tasks, which allow for regular breaks and rest.
- Prioritize tasks: Use tools like priority matrices or to-do lists to identify urgent tasks and long-term projects, spreading them over time.
- Respect sleep windows: Allocate at least 8 hours nightly for sleep, and plan study sessions around this, protecting your sleep schedule as sacred and immovable.
Tips for Maintaining a Consistent Sleep Routine
Developing and adhering to a consistent sleep routine is beneficial in reaping the full cognitive rewards of adequate sleep. A set routine helps regulate your body’s internal clock, which is integral to falling asleep and waking up naturally, thereby promoting restorative rest.
Begin by setting a fixed bedtime and wake-up time that you follow, even on weekends. This regularity cements a predictable cycle, encouraging quicker sleep onset and reducing difficulties with waking up refreshed. Establish a pre-sleep routine that signals the brain that it’s almost time to sleep. Activities may include reading a book, taking a warm bath, or practicing meditation.
Consistency is key, but flexibility is also necessary. Allow some leeway in emergencies, such as exam weeks or during travels, but strive to return to the regular schedule post-event. This practice will help maintain momentum and ensure long-term benefits.
The Role of Diet and Exercise in Better Sleep
Diet and exercise play fundamental roles in fortifying sleep hygiene for students. What we consume—and when—can affect sleep patterns positively or negatively. Limiting caffeine and sugar intake, especially in the afternoon, cuts down on late-night energy spikes that hinder restful sleep.
Incorporating balanced meals with a mix of protein, complex carbohydrates, and healthy fats will stabilize energy levels. Foods rich in magnesium (such as nuts, seeds, and leafy greens) are known to encourage relaxation, promoting better sleep quality.
Regular physical activity is another crucial factor. Exercise boosts endorphin levels, relieving stress and reducing symptoms of anxiety or depression that might interfere with sleep. Engaging in physical activity during the day (but not too close to bedtime) can significantly enhance sleep onset and depth.
| Nutrient | Key Foods | Sleep Benefits |
|---|---|---|
| Magnesium | Nuts, Seeds, Leafy Greens | Promotes relaxation and deep sleep |
| Tryptophan | Turkey, Bananas, Eggs | Increases sleep-inducing melatonin production |
| Omega-3 | Fish, Flaxseeds, Walnuts | Regulates serotonin, impacting sleep-wake cycles |
How to Manage Stress for Improved Sleep Quality
Chronic stress is an unfortunate reality for many students, often exacerbated by academic pressures and social challenges. Managing stress effectively is vital for maintaining sound sleep hygiene. As stress triggers the production of cortisol, the “stress hormone,” it can interfere with sleep cycles, rendering quality sleep elusive.
Adopting stress-reducing strategies is integral. Techniques include mindfulness meditation, which lowers stress and enhances relaxation responses. Deep-breathing exercises can also offer immediate relief from anxiety, soothing the mind before bed.
Identifying and addressing the root of stressors is equally important. Regularly reflecting on time management, academic pressures, or relationships can unearth areas needing adjustment, aiding students in taking proactive steps and preventing stress from escalating.
The Impact of Screen Time on Sleep and How to Reduce It
Modern technology excessively increases screen time, with detrimental effects on sleep hygiene for students. Exposure to blue light emitted by screens disrupts the production of melatonin—a hormone crucial for sleeping—causing delays in sleep onset.
To combat this, establish screen boundaries well before bedtime. Limiting screen usage starting an hour before sleep can significantly reduce disruptions. Instead, opt for non-digital activities like reading a hardcover book or journaling, which encourage mental relaxation without the interference of blue light.
Investing in blue light filters or applications that automatically adjust your device’s display to warmer tones in the hours leading up to bedtime can be beneficial. Combined with reduced screen time, these interventions promote better sleep quality.
Practical Relaxation Techniques to Unwind Before Bed
Unwinding before bed maximizes sleep quality and accelerates falling asleep naturally. Focusing on relaxation techniques provides a buffer between the busyness of the day and restfulness of night, signaling your brain to transition into sleep mode.
Consider these relaxation techniques:
- Progressive muscle relaxation: Involves systematically tensing and relaxing muscle groups, reducing physical tension and soothing the mind.
- Guided imagery: Utilizes visualization exercises to transport you to calming environments, promoting deep relaxation.
- Aromatherapy: Scents like lavender or chamomile can evoke relaxation by latching onto scent receptors that influence brain activity.
Developing a personalized routine integrating these techniques fosters consistency and strengthens signals to your brain that it’s time to wind down.
Common Sleep Myths Debunked for Students
Many misconceptions about sleep persist, muddying students’ understanding of good sleep habits. Discerning myth from reality empowers students to adopt practices that genuinely benefit their sleep hygiene.
Myth 1: “I can train myself to need less sleep.” Although everyone’s sleep requirements vary, the average adult requires approximately 7-9 hours of sleep. Chronic sleep deprivation leads to a “sleep debt,” which cumulatively impacts health and cognitive function.
Myth 2: “Catching up on sleep over the weekend is effective.” Sleeping in on weekends disrupts circadian rhythms, potentially causing “social jetlag,” making it more difficult to return to a regular sleep schedule on weekdays.
Myth 3: “Napping is bad and should be avoided.” While long, irregular naps can interfere with nighttime sleep, short, planned naps under 30 minutes can refresh and improve alertness, especially when integrated into a consistent routine.

Frequently Asked Questions
How many hours of sleep do college students need?
College students typically need between 7-9 hours of sleep per night to function optimally, similar to most adults. However, needs can vary slightly based on the individual’s age, lifestyle, and genetic disposition.
Can pulling an all-nighter improve academic performance?
No, pulling an all-nighter is generally harmful, compromising memory, learning, and cognitive processing abilities. Short-term wakefulness might be achieved, but the long-term effects result in diminished academic performance.
Is it okay to use sleep aids or melatonin supplements?
Occasional use of sleep aids can be helpful, but reliance on them isn’t recommended without medical consultation. Melatonin supplements can aid in adjusting sleep cycles, though they should be used cautiously and temporarily.
Why can’t I fall asleep even when I’m tired?
Numerous factors might inhibit sleep onset, including stress, anxiety, and poor sleep environment. Evaluating lifestyle habits and bedroom conditions, and considering professional advice, might be necessary to identify and remedy the cause.
Why should screen time be reduced before bed?
Screen time exposes individuals to blue light, which suppresses melatonin production, confusing the brain into perceiving it as daylight. This delay in melatonin secretion disrupts sleep onset and quality.
What should I do if stress is keeping me awake?
Employ relaxation techniques such as deep breathing or mindfulness meditation to alleviate stress before bed. Consider long-term stress management strategies, including counseling or time management adjustments.
How can diet influence my sleep patterns?
Diet directly affects sleep by altering energy levels and hormone regulation. Consuming a balanced diet with limited caffeine and sugar intake can prevent night-time rest disruptions and contribute to better sleep quality.
